Whitehorse is the Capital of the Yukon Territory in Canada. It is located on the Alaska Highway at km 1420. It is 483 south of the Alaska/Yukon border on the Alaska Highway.

Is Yukon in Alaska or Canada?
One of three northern Canadian territories, the Yukon is situated in the northwest corner of Canada's continental mainland. It is situated directly north of the Canadian province of British Columbia, to the east of Alaska and west of the Northwest Territories. Its northern border touches the Arctic Ocean.

Why is Whitehorse important to Canada?
As the economic and political center of Yukon, it plays an outsized role in the territory's mining industry, and it is also a hub of tourism related to the Klondike Gold Rush and the pioneer era of Alaska and northern Canada. It also serves as an important center of First Nations cultures in the Canadian north.
